A Secret Weapon For what is md5 technology
A Secret Weapon For what is md5 technology
Blog Article
An MD5 hash is 16 bytes lengthy (or 128 bits). The length of the MD5 hash is often the identical at 32 alphanumerical figures, irrespective of what the original file dimension is. An MD5 hash example is “5d41402abc4b2a76b9719d911017c592,” that is the hash value for the term “good day.”
Just before we may get to the details of MD5, it’s crucial that you Have a very sound knowledge of what a hash perform is.
. As being a hash purpose, MD5 maps a set of knowledge to somewhat string of a hard and fast dimension known as the hash value. Hash capabilities have variable levels of complexity and issues and are employed for copyright, password security, and concept stability.
Facts integrity verification. MD5 is commonly utilized to validate the integrity of information or details. By comparing the MD5 hash of a downloaded file having a regarded, trustworthy hash, users can validate which the file has not been altered or corrupted for the duration of transmission.
Electronic signatures. Occasionally, MD5 has long been Employed in the development of digital signatures. While this is significantly less frequent now resulting from protection problems, legacy programs should still count on MD5 in particular digital signature algorithms.
Even though it's developed as a cryptographic function, MD5 suffers from extensive vulnerabilities, Which is the reason you should try to avoid it In relation to defending your CMS, Internet framework, and other units that use passwords for granting entry.
Progress and specified product names employed herein are emblems or registered logos of Progress Computer software Company and/or one of its subsidiaries or affiliates while in the U.
MD5 algorithm has become obsolete for its imminent protection threats and vulnerability. Below are a few explanations why:
MD5, once a extensively reliable cryptographic hash function, is now viewed as insecure due to considerable vulnerabilities that undermine its performance in stability-sensitive programs. The key difficulty with MD5 is its susceptibility to collision attacks, in which two diverse inputs can make precisely the same hash worth.
Electronic Forensics: MD5 is utilized in the field of electronic forensics to confirm the integrity of digital proof, like really hard drives, CDs, or DVDs. The investigators generate an MD5 hash of the original details and Review it Together with the MD5 hash from the copied electronic proof.
The MD5 hash perform’s security is considered to be seriously compromised. Collisions can be found inside seconds, and they may be employed for malicious purposes. The truth is, in 2012, the Flame spyware that infiltrated thousands of desktops and units in Iran was deemed one of the most troublesome security problems with the 12 months.
Collision: When two individual inputs create the identical MD5 hash algorithm, It's really a collision. Researchers demonstrated in 2004 that it's straightforward to construct different inputs that produce the identical MD5 hash algorithm, fundamentally weakening the hashing process integrity.
You are going to Usually see MD5 hashes written in hexadecimal (sixteen), that's an alternative numeral system. In daily life, we utilize the decimal process which counts from zero to nine before likely back again website to a zero all over again, this time by using a a person before it to indicate that Here is the 2nd instalment 1 as a result of nine (10-19).
RC5 is usually a symmetric vital block encryption algorithm built by Ron Rivest in 1994. It is notable for being simple, fast (on account of using only primitive computer operations like XOR, change, etc.